[помощь] Достать из строчки диалога
|
|
andreytup |
Дата: Среда, 09.01.2019, 13:50 | Сообщение # 1
|
Новичок
Сообщений: 6
Статус: Offline
|
Добрый день Лэдис анд Джентельмэнс, у меня вопрос: как сделать так, чтобы при нажатии на строчку в диалоге, в чат писалась команда или то, что мне нужно. К примеру, у меня в диалоге есть строчка 1.Здравия желаю, как сделать так, чтобы когда я нажму на нее в чат писалось, Здравия желаю, я рядовой Жмышенко и т.д?
Код #Include samp.ahk
; Тэг F2:: SendInput {F6}/r [Взвод № 2] return
; Диалог NumPad5:: ShowDialog("2", "For Army LVA", "1.Здравия желаю...`n2.Предъявите документы`n3.Показать удостоверение", "Закрыть") Return
a&
|
|
|
|
|
andreytup |
Дата: Среда, 09.01.2019, 17:52 | Сообщение # 3
|
Новичок
Сообщений: 6
Статус: Offline
|
Phoenixxx_Czar, Я только начал делать диалоги, ничего не понятно в подписи.
a&
|
|
|
|
FForest |
Дата: Среда, 09.01.2019, 18:52 | Сообщение # 4
|
Местный Дурачок
Сообщений: 129
Статус: Offline
|
andreytup, Как-то так Код #Include, SAMP.ahk
$~ESC:: menu:=0 return $~Enter:: Sleep, 100 if (menu==1 && getDialogLineNumber()==1){ line:=getDialogIndex() menu:=0 Sleep, 500 Gosub, lechen%line% return } return
F2::
Sleep, 500 menu:=1 ShowDialog("2", "Тайтел", "text1`ntext2`ntext3`ntext4`n","Закрыть") return
lechen1: addChatMessage("Нажал на 1 строчку в диалоге") return lechen3: addChatMessage("Нажал на 2 строчку в диалоге") return lechen4: addChatMessage("Нажал на 3 строчку в диалоге") return lechen5: addChatMessage("Нажал на 4 строчку в диалоге") return
|
|
|
|
andreytup |
Дата: Четверг, 10.01.2019, 00:23 | Сообщение # 5
|
Новичок
Сообщений: 6
Статус: Offline
|
FForest, не робит Код #Include samp.ahk
$~ESC:: menu:=0 return $~Enter:: Sleep, 100 if (menu==1 getDialogLineNumber()==1){ line:=getDialogIndex() menu:=0 Sleep, 500 Gosub, lechen%line% return } return
; Тэг F2:: SendMessage, 0x50,, 0x4190419,, A SendInput {F6}/r [Взвод № 2] return
;
NumPad5:: menu:=1 ShowDialog("2", "For Army LVA", "1.Здравия желаю`n2.Предъявите документы`n3.Показать удостоверение`n4.(КПП) Крикнуть "Пропускай,"Закрыть") return
lechen1: SendChat, ("Здравия желаю. Рядовой Армии ЛВА Andrew Belicoff") return
a&
|
|
|
|
|
FForest |
Дата: Четверг, 10.01.2019, 21:18 | Сообщение # 7
|
Местный Дурачок
Сообщений: 129
Статус: Offline
|
Цитата andreytup ( ![Ссылка на цитируемый текст](/.s/img/fr/ic/4/lastpost.gif) ) не робит Не работает потуму что бинд только на ентер, в идиалоге в моём коде можно нажимать только на ентер
|
|
|
|